Isidore Jules Bonheur (1827-1901) was a renowned French sculptor & painter of the Animalier movement. Brother to Rosa Bonheur, he excelled in realistic equine and animal sculptures, gaining acclaim in France & England.

Biografie artist

William Blake: A Visionary Bridging Poetry and Art

William Blake (1757–1827) remains a figure of profound mystery and enduring fascination, an artist and poet whose work defies easy categorization yet profoundly shaped the course of Western art and literature. Born in London into a humble family with strong Nonconformist religious convictions, Blake’s life was marked by both artistic brilliance and periods of perceived instability. He wasn't merely a painter or a poet; he conceived himself as a “prophet,” striving to fuse imagination and reason, spirituality and social critique – a synthesis that continues to resonate powerfully today.

Blake’s early training was conventional for the period: he apprenticed with the commercial engraver James Basire, acquiring technical skills in printmaking. However, this formal education quickly gave way to a deeply personal artistic vision. Influenced by his family's religious beliefs and a burgeoning interest in medieval art and philosophy, Blake began experimenting with innovative techniques that would distinguish his work. Crucially, he developed “relief etching,” a revolutionary method of printing that allowed him to create both text and image simultaneously on a single plate – a process that granted him unprecedented control over the entire production of his illuminated books.

The Illuminated Books: A Unique Artistic Form

Blake’s most significant contribution lies in his “illuminated books”—a series of hand-printed volumes combining poetry, prose, and intricate engravings. These weren't simply illustrated poems; they were complex, multi-layered works that explored themes of innocence and experience, good and evil, spirituality and social injustice. Titles like *Songs of Innocence and of Experience*, *The Marriage of Heaven and Hell*, *Jerusalem*, and *Vala, or The Four Zoas* represent a vast and ambitious body of work, each piece imbued with Blake’s intensely personal symbolism and visionary imagery.

Blake's approach to illustration was radically different from the prevailing artistic norms. He didn’t merely decorate his poems; he used images as integral components of the text itself, creating visual metaphors that deepened the meaning of his words. His engravings were not reproductions of reality but rather expressions of his inner world—dreamlike visions populated by mythical creatures, angels, and demons, all rendered in a vibrant, almost hallucinatory style.

Symbolism and Mythological Influences

Blake’s work is saturated with symbolism, drawing heavily from the Bible, classical mythology, medieval folklore, and his own invented imagery. He frequently employed archetypal figures—the Lamb (representing innocence), the Tyger (representing experience), Urizen (representing reason), and Los (representing imagination)—to explore fundamental human dilemmas. His use of allegory and dream logic invites multiple interpretations, challenging viewers to engage with his work on a deeply personal level.

Blake’s fascination with mythology is particularly evident in works like *The Marriage of Heaven and Hell*, where he deliberately blurred the boundaries between good and evil, arguing that both are necessary for spiritual growth. He also drew inspiration from the writings of Emanuel Swedenborg, a 18th-century Swedish theologian who developed a complex cosmology based on visions and dreams. Blake’s exploration of visionary experiences—his own encounters with angels and spirits—became central to his artistic practice.

A Legacy of Visionary Art

Despite facing considerable obscurity during his lifetime, William Blake's influence has grown exponentially in the 20th and 21st centuries. He is now recognized as a pivotal figure in the Romantic movement, a precursor to modernism, and a visionary artist whose work continues to inspire artists, writers, and thinkers around the world. His radical ideas about imagination, spirituality, and social justice remain remarkably relevant today.

Blake’s legacy extends beyond his individual works; he fundamentally altered the relationship between poetry and art, demonstrating that they can be mutually enriching forms of expression. He challenged conventional notions of beauty and representation, advocating for a more subjective and emotionally charged approach to artistic creation. His enduring appeal lies in his ability to tap into our deepest fears, hopes, and dreams—to remind us of the power of imagination and the importance of seeing beyond the surface of reality.
